A contract properly includes: 1) the full name and address of the buyer and the

seller; 2) the commodities involved; 3) all the terms and conditions agreed upon; 4)indication of the number of original copies of the contract, the language used, the term of validity and possible extension of the contract. In international trade, export and import contracts vary in both names and forms. The names that often appear are contract, confirmation, agreement and memorandum.

1 The use of words

( 1) Often use of formal or legal terms

( 2) The prefix of “here”, “there”, “where” is often used.

( 3)“ Shall” and “will” or “should” are often used to mean strengthening tone.

2 The expressions of words

( 1) To be rigorous and clear

( 2) Active voice is more used than passive voice.

( 3) Present tense is used instead of future tense even though many article stipulations are to be set forth for future matters.

( 4) Direct expressions are used more than indirect expressions.

( 5) Try to use verbs and avoid using “verb+noun+preposition” structure.
